Today (June 23), in the Group J second match of the 2026 FIFA World Cup between Argentina and Austria, the "God of Football" Lionel Messi scored two goals, leading his team to a 2-0 victory. With this performance, Messi netted his 18th career World Cup goal, standing alone as the all-time leading scorer in World Cup history. Sports Mug brings you the post-match interviews with Austria's head coach Ralf Rangnick and player Nicolas Seiwald, who faced Messi on the pitch.
